    Some of the best colleges for UG in Chemistry are St. Stephen's College, Miranda House, Hindu College (all under Delhi University), Presidency University (Kolkata), Loyola College (Chennai), and Fergusson College (Pune). They offer strong faculty, good labs, and great career opportunities after graduation.
